What it costs to buy a home in 91755
A household needs to earn about $209,000 a year to comfortably buy the median 91755 home, at 20% down and today's 30-year rate. That runs well above the area's median income of $83,480, so buying stretches a typical household.
Where the monthly payment goes
Assumes a 20% down payment, a 6.6% 30-year fixed rate, and a 28% share of income going to the payment. The rate is the 2026-07-23 30-year fixed average, series MORTGAGE30US from the St. Louis Fed, which publishes Freddie Mac's weekly survey. Against the median home value, property tax uses 91755's effective rate of 0.74%, and insurance is estimated at 0.4% of home value a year.

What the weather is like in 91755, month by month
91755 sees roughly 266 pleasant days a year. July highs average about 89 degrees. January highs sit near 68, with lows near 48. The comfortable stretch runs October through May.
Show the monthly temperatures
| Month | Avg high | Avg | Avg low |
|---|---|---|---|
| January | 68° | 60° | 48° |
| April | 76° | 68° | 57° |
| July | 89° | 81° | 69° |
| October | 83° | 74° | 60° |

Sources and methodology
Every measure on this page is scored for each neighborhood, then rolled up to 91755. Scores are absolute rather than ranked, which means a 60 in 91755 represents the same real quantity as a 60 anywhere else, and the ranking is a weighted average of those absolutes. The map colors come from a national scale calibrated against a population weighted random sample of 5,000 neighborhoods. That absolute scoring is what no other places-to-live ranking does: it puts a single neighborhood, a town, a metro, and a state on one scale, so the same 40 measures answer both which metro to move to and which street inside it to buy on.
